Output ecf85319d195e81cd9f98a7dfa4b2ae8afda08fd393ade6a0a66f986be8b917e:1

value
346996
script pubkey
OP_0 OP_PUSHBYTES_20 89225887fa2fd8377648365075fd824b4b283332
address
ltc1q3y393pl69lvrwajgxeg8tlvzfd9jsvej9d064l
transaction
ecf85319d195e81cd9f98a7dfa4b2ae8afda08fd393ade6a0a66f986be8b917e
spent
true